GPU comparison with benchmarksThe GALAX GeForce GTX 970 EXOC is based on the NVIDIA GeForce GTX 970 (Maxwell 2.0) and has 4 GB GDDR5 graphics memory with a bandwidth of 224 GB/s.
The EVGA GeForce GTX 1080 Ti GAMING is based on the NVIDIA GeForce GTX 1080 Ti (Pascal) and has 11 GB GDDR5X graphics memory with a bandwidth of 484 GB/s. |
||
GPUThe GALAX GeForce GTX 970 EXOC has the GM204-200-A1 graphics chip installed, which is based on the Maxwell 2.0 architecture. The EVGA GeForce GTX 1080 Ti GAMING is based on the graphics chip GP102-350-K1-A1, which comes from the Pascal architecture. |
||
| GALAX GeForce GTX 970 EXOC | GPU | EVGA GeForce GTX 1080 Ti GAMING |
| NVIDIA GeForce GTX 970 | Based on | NVIDIA GeForce GTX 1080 Ti |
| GM204-200-A1 | GPU Chip | GP102-350-K1-A1 |
| Maxwell 2.0 | Architecture | Pascal |
| 13 | Streaming Multiprocessors | 28 |
| 1664 | Shader | 3584 |
| 56 | Render Output Units | 88 |
| 104 | Texture Units | 224 |
| 0 | Raytracing Cores | 0 |
MemoryThe graphics memory of the GALAX GeForce GTX 970 EXOC clocks at 1.753 GHz, which corresponds to a speed of 7.0 Gbps. The graphics memory speed of the EVGA GeForce GTX 1080 Ti GAMING is 11.0 Gbps and the clock speed is 1.376 GHz. |
||
| 4 GB | Memory Size | 11 GB |
| GDDR5 | Memory Type | GDDR5X |
| 1.753 GHz | Memory Clock | 1.376 GHz |
| 7.0 Gbps | Memory Speed | 11.0 Gbps |
| 224 GB/s | Memory bandwidth | 484 GB/s |
| 256 bit | Memory Interface | 352 bit |

Thermal DesignThe GALAX GeForce GTX 970 EXOC is powered by 1 x 6-Pin, 1 x 8-Pin connectors. The TDP (Thermal Design Power) of the graphics card is 145 W. The EVGA GeForce GTX 1080 Ti GAMING has 1 x 6-Pin, 1 x 8-Pin PCIe power connectors that supply it with energy. The manufacturer specifies the TDP of the card as 250 W. |
||
| 145 W | TDP | 250 W |
| -- | TDP (up) | -- |
| 98 °C | Tjunction max | 91 °C |
| 1 x 6-Pin, 1 x 8-Pin | PCIe-Power | 1 x 6-Pin, 1 x 8-Pin |

ConnectivityUp to 4 screens can be operated with the GALAX GeForce GTX 970 EXOC. The EVGA GeForce GTX 1080 Ti GAMING supports the operation of a maximum of 4 monitors. |
||
| 4 | Max. Displays | 4 |
| 2.2 | HDCP-Version | 2.2 |
| 1x HDMI v2.0 | HDMI Ports | 1x HDMI v2.0b |
| 1x DP v1.2 | DP Ports | 3x DP v1.4 |
| 2 | DVI Ports | -- |
| -- | VGA Ports | -- |
| -- | USB-C Ports | -- |
FeaturesetWith the GALAX GeForce GTX 970 EXOC it is possible to operate a screen with a maximum resolution of up to 4096x2160 pixels. The maximum supported resolution of the EVGA GeForce GTX 1080 Ti GAMING is 7680x4320 pixels. |
||
| 4096x2160 | Max. resolution | 7680x4320 |
| 12_1 | DirectX | 12_1 |
| No | Raytracing | No |
| No | DLSS / FSR | Yes |

DimensionsThe GALAX GeForce GTX 970 EXOC is connected to the system via PCIe 3 x 16 lanes and requires 2 PCIe-Slots space in the housing. The EVGA GeForce GTX 1080 Ti GAMING needs the space of 2 PCIe-Slots in the case and has a PCIe 3.0 x 16 Lanes interface. |
||
| 271 mm | Length | 269 mm |
| 124 mm | Height | 111 mm |
| 41 mm | Width | -- |
| 2 PCIe-Slots | Width (Slots) | 2 PCIe-Slots |
| -- | Weight | -- |
| PCIe 3 x 16 | GPU Interface | PCIe 3.0 x 16 |
| No | SFF-Ready | No |
Additional dataThe GALAX GeForce GTX 970 EXOC has been manufactured with a structure width of 28 nanometers since Q3/2014. The EVGA GeForce GTX 1080 Ti GAMING came on the market in Q1/2017 and will have a structure width of 16 nanometers manufactured. |
||
| 97NQH6DNB4UX | Part-no | 11G-P4-5390-KR |
| Q3/2014 | Release date | Q1/2017 |
| 329 $ | Launch Price | 699 $ (Reference) |
| 28 nm | Structure size | 16 nm |
